Refactoring: Pull all fullscreen code out of Document and into its own helper class
[WebKit-https.git] / LayoutTests / accessibility / roles-computedRoleString-expected.txt
index d65616f..3cd08b4 100644 (file)
@@ -1,4 +1,3 @@
- X
 This tests that native elements and ARIA overrides result in the same ARIA computed role, regardless of platform.
 
 On success, you will see a series of "PASS" messages, followed by "TEST COMPLETE".
@@ -10,8 +9,8 @@ PASS: aside -> complementary.
 PASS: button -> button. 
 PASS: dfn -> definition. 
 PASS: dl -> . 
-PASS: footer -> . 
-PASS: form -> . 
+PASS: footer -> contentinfo
+PASS: form -> form
 PASS: header -> banner. 
 PASS: h1 -> heading. 
 PASS: h2 -> heading. 
@@ -19,6 +18,7 @@ PASS: h3 -> heading.
 PASS: h4 -> heading. 
 PASS: h5 -> heading. 
 PASS: h5 -> heading. 
+PASS: hr -> separator. 
 PASS: img[alt='X'] -> img. 
 PASS: input[type='button'] -> button. 
 PASS: input[type='checkbox'] -> checkbox. 
@@ -34,38 +34,53 @@ PASS: input[type='password'] -> .
 PASS: input[type='radio'] -> radio. 
 PASS: input[type='range'] -> slider. 
 PASS: input[type='reset'] -> button. 
-PASS: input[type='search'] -> . 
+PASS: input[type='search'] -> searchbox
 PASS: input[type='submit'] -> button. 
 PASS: input[type='tel'] -> . 
 PASS: input[type='text'] -> . 
 PASS: input[type='time'] -> . 
 PASS: input[type='url'] -> . 
 PASS: input[type='week'] -> . 
+PASS: ins -> . 
 PASS: math -> math. 
 PASS: meter -> progressbar. 
 PASS: nav -> navigation. 
 PASS: ol -> list. 
 PASS: li -> listitem. 
-PASS: p -> . 
+PASS: p -> paragraph
 PASS: pre -> group. 
 PASS: progress -> progressbar. 
-PASS: section -> region. 
-PASS: select:not([multiple]) -> . 
+PASS: samp -> . 
+PASS: section:not([aria-label]:not([aria-labelledby]) -> group. 
+PASS: section[aria-label] -> region. 
+PASS: section[aria-labelledby] -> region. 
+PASS: select:not([multiple]) -> button. 
 PASS: select[multiple] -> listbox. 
 PASS: option -> option. 
 PASS: optgroup -> option. 
 PASS: option -> option. 
 PASS: option -> option. 
-PASS: table -> grid. 
+PASS: sub -> . 
+PASS: sup -> . 
+PASS: table -> table. 
+PASS: caption -> caption. 
 PASS: tr -> row. 
-PASS: th -> gridcell
+PASS: th -> columnheader
 PASS: tr -> row. 
-PASS: td -> gridcell. 
+PASS: td -> cell. 
 PASS: tr -> row. 
-PASS: td -> gridcell. 
+PASS: td -> cell. 
+PASS: table[role="grid"] -> grid. 
+PASS: tr -> row. 
+PASS: th -> columnheader. 
+PASS: tr -> row. 
+PASS: td[role="gridcell"] -> gridcell. 
+PASS: tr -> row. 
+PASS: td[role="gridcell"] -> gridcell. 
 PASS: textarea -> textbox. 
 PASS: ul -> list. 
 PASS: li -> listitem. 
+PASS: var -> . 
 PASS: div[role="command"] -> . 
 PASS: div[role="composite"] -> . 
 PASS: div[role="input"] -> . 
@@ -83,7 +98,9 @@ PASS: div[role="alertdialog"] -> alertdialog.
 PASS: div[role="application"] -> application. 
 PASS: div[role="article"] -> article. 
 PASS: div[role="banner"] -> banner. 
+PASS: div[role="blockquote"] -> blockquote. 
 PASS: div[role="button"] -> button. 
+PASS: div[role="caption"] -> caption. 
 PASS: div[role="checkbox"] -> checkbox. 
 PASS: div[role="combobox"] -> combobox. 
 PASS: div[role="complementary"] -> complementary. 
@@ -92,11 +109,11 @@ PASS: div[role="definition"] -> definition.
 PASS: div[role="dialog"] -> dialog. 
 PASS: div[role="directory"] -> list. 
 PASS: div[role="document"] -> document. 
-PASS: div[role="form"] -> . 
+PASS: div[role="form"] -> form
 PASS: div[role="grid"] -> grid. 
 PASS: div[role="row"] -> row. 
-PASS: div[role="rowheader"] -> gridcell
-PASS: div[role="columnheader"] -> gridcell
+PASS: div[role="rowheader"] -> rowheader
+PASS: div[role="columnheader"] -> columnheader
 PASS: div[role="gridcell"] -> gridcell. 
 PASS: div[role="group"] -> group. 
 PASS: div[role="heading"] -> heading. 
@@ -120,6 +137,7 @@ PASS: div[role="menuitemcheckbox"] -> menuitemcheckbox.
 PASS: div[role="menuitemradio"] -> menuitemradio. 
 PASS: div[role="navigation"] -> navigation. 
 PASS: div[role="note"] -> note. 
+PASS: div[role="paragraph"] -> paragraph. 
 PASS: div[role="progressbar"] -> progressbar. 
 PASS: div[role="radiogroup"] -> radiogroup. 
 PASS: div[role="radio"] -> radio. 
@@ -142,8 +160,8 @@ PASS: div[role="treeitem"] -> treeitem.
 PASS: div[role="treeitem"] -> treeitem. 
 PASS: div[role="treegrid"] -> grid. 
 PASS: div[role="row"] -> row. 
-PASS: div[role="rowheader"] -> gridcell
-PASS: div[role="columnheader"] -> gridcell
+PASS: div[role="rowheader"] -> rowheader
+PASS: div[role="columnheader"] -> columnheader
 PASS: div[role="gridcell"] -> gridcell. 
 PASS: div[role="button foo"] -> button. 
 PASS: div[role="foo button bar"] -> button.